Cummins ISB4.5 CM2150 Fault Code: 1683 PID: 202C SPN: 3363 FMI: 3 Aftertreatment Diesel Exhaust Fluid Tank Heater – Voltage Above Normal or Shorted to High Source.

Geplaatst door Diezel Solutions op

Circuit DescriptionThe aftertreatment diesel exhaust fluid tank heater keeps the diesel exhaust fluid from freezing in the diesel exhaust fluid tank. The tank heater consists of an electrically powered tank heater control valve which controls the flow of engine coolant to a heating coil inside the diesel exhaust tank. The tank heater control valve opens to allow coolant to flow to the heating coil when heating is commanded, and closes when heating is no longer required. Cummins ISB4.5 CM2150 Fault Code: 1683 PID: 202C SPN: 3363 FMI: 3 Aftertreatment Diesel Exhaust Fluid Tank Heater – Voltage Above Normal or Shorted to High Source.

Geplaatst door Diezel Solutions op

Circuit DescriptionThe aftertreatment diesel exhaust fluid tank heater keeps the diesel exhaust fluid from freezing in the diesel exhaust fluid tank. The heating element is powered by the diesel exhaust fluid tank heater relay. Component LocationThe diesel exhaust fluid tank heater is located in the diesel exhaust fluid tank. The location of the diesel exhaust fluid tank heater relays will vary by OEM. Refer to the OEM service manual for more information. Cummins ISB4.5 CM2150 Fault Code: 1688 PID: SPN: 3360 FMI: 12 Aftertreatment Diesel Exhaust Fluid Controller – Bad Intelligent Device or Component.

Geplaatst door Diezel Solutions op

Circuit DescriptionThe aftertreatment diesel exhaust fluid controller is the central control for the selective catalytic reduction (SCR) diesel exhaust fluid dosing system, and handles the dosing activity, tank level sensing, tank temperature sensing, line heating, and tank heating. It communicates to the engine via the electronic control module (ECM) via a J1939 data link connection. Component LocationThe location of the aftertreatment diesel exhaust fluid controller varies by application and OEM.
